新致开源(Xinji Open Source)是一个备受瞩目的开源项目,它涵盖了软件开发、技术共享和社区合作等多个领域。在当今的技术生态系统中,开源软件发挥着至关重要的作用。它不仅推动了无数创新的出现,同时也使得开发者与用户之间建立了紧密的联系。本文将深入探讨新致开源的背景、理念、技术特征以及对社会和行业的影响,以此帮助读者全面理解新致开源及其重大意义。
一、新致开源的背景
在信息技术快速演变的今天,开源软件作为一种新型的软件发布模式,逐渐受到广泛认可和接受。过去,软件常常以封闭源代码形式进行开发和发布,用户只能作为最终消费者,无法积极参与软件的开发和改进。然而,开源软件的出现打破了这一传统,鼓励开发者共享源代码,使得任何人均可查看、修改和发布软件。这种开放的模式推动了技术的传播和创新,使得开发者能够在全球范围内进行合作与交流。
新致开源正是在这样的大背景下应运而生,旨在推动更高质量软件的开发与应用。它并不仅仅是一个代码库,而是一个融合了社区力量和技术支持的平台。通过开放源代码,新致开源吸引了大量开发者和企业的参与,从而形成了一个良好的生态系统。
二、新致开源的理念
新致开源的核心理念可以总结为“共享、协作、创新”。具体而言,这些理念体现在以下几个方面:
1. 共享:新致开源大力倡导开放透明的开发方式,任何人都可以自由访问源代码,学习他人的设计思路和实现技巧。这种共享的精神激发了更多人投入到开源社区中,从而促进技术的进步与变革。
2. 协作:技术进步往往源于集体智慧,新致开源鼓励不同背景和专业的开发者通力合作。通过协作,团队能够在更短的时间内攻克复杂的技术难题,实现项目的快速推进。
3. 创新:开源不仅仅是代码的分享,更是一个鼓励创新的平台。在新致开源中,任何人都能够基于现有项目进行功能扩展、性能优化,甚至孵化新的项目。这种灵活的机制为持续创新创造了良好的土壤。
三、新致开源的技术特性
在技术方面,新致开源展现了多种独特的特性,使其在开源项目中脱颖而出。
1. 模块化设计:新致开源采用模块化设计理念,各功能模块独立开发,使得模块之间能够灵活替换与组合。这种设计不仅提升了系统的可维护性和可扩展性,同时也降低了整体开发成本。
2. 社区驱动:新致开源的开发过程由社区成员主导。无论是功能需求、Bug修复还是版本迭代,都由社区共同提出和参与。这样的